  • RHS Celebrate 50 years Britain in Bloom

     

    The Royal Horticulture Society is this year celebrating '50 Years Britain in Bloom' after it was first held in 1964. It all began when Roy Hay MBE, visited France as a horticultural journalist in 1963. Whilst there, he discovered the 'Fleurissement De France' and was enthralled by the blooming flowers, shrubs and trees. Hay’s horticultural interest discovered that the French Tourist Authority were working towards bringing more floral colours to areas of France. Therefore, upon returning to the UK, Roy contacted the British Tourist Authority and director Len Lickorish. Following talks with Len, it became evident that the pair shared similar interests in regards to beautifying Britain and so 'Britain in Bloom' was born.
